区块链通过去中心化、加密技术和共识机制为数字货币提供安全保障。其分布式账本确保交易透明和不可篡改,防止伪造和双重消费。每个区块通过加密哈希与前一个区块相连,增加数据安全性。参与者通过验证交易达成共识,增强系统的鲁棒性,有效抵御攻击和欺诈行为。
区块链技术作为其核心支撑,逐渐成为金融科技领域的热门话题。区块链不仅是数字货币的基础架构,更是保障其安全性的重要机制。弱密码将深入探讨区块链如何为数字货币提供安全保障,帮助读者理解这一复杂的技术背后的原理和优势。

1. 区块链的基本概念
区块链是一种去中心化的分布式账本技术,能够在多个节点之间共享和存储数据。每个区块包含一组交易记录,并通过加密算法与前一个区块相连,形成链式结构。这种设计使得区块链具有以下几个显著特点:
- 去中心化:没有单一的控制者,所有参与者共同维护网络的安全性。
- 透明性:所有交易记录对所有参与者可见,增强了信任。
- 不可篡改性:一旦数据被写入区块链,几乎不可能被修改或删除。
2. 区块链的安全机制
2.1 加密技术
区块链利用强大的加密技术来确保数据的安全性。每个区块中的交易信息都经过哈希算法处理,生成唯一的哈希值。哈希值不仅用于验证数据的完整性,还能防止数据被篡改。若有人试图修改区块中的信息,哈希值将发生变化,从而使得后续区块的链接失效,警示网络中的所有节点。
2.2 共识机制
为了确保网络中所有节点对交易的有效性达成一致,区块链采用了共识机制。常见的共识机制包括工作量证明(PoW)和权益证明(PoS)。这些机制通过复杂的数学计算和经济激励,确保只有合法的交易被记录在区块链上,从而防止双重支付和欺诈行为。
2.3 分布式存储
区块链的数据存储是分布式的,每个节点都拥有完整的账本副本。这种设计使得攻击者必须同时控制网络中大多数节点才能对数据进行篡改,极大地提高了安全性。分布式存储还降低了单点故障的风险,确保网络的持续运行。
3. 区块链在数字货币中的应用
3.1 防止双重支付
双重支付是数字货币交易中最严重的安全问题之一。区块链通过其共识机制和不可篡改性,有效地解决了这一问题。每笔交易在被确认之前,网络中的节点会对其进行验证,确保该资产未被其他交易使用。只有经过验证的交易才能被记录在区块链上,从而防止双重支付的发生。
3.2 交易透明性与可追溯性
区块链的透明性使得所有交易记录对所有参与者可见,增强了信任。用户可以随时查看交易历史,确保资金的合法性和来源。区块链的可追溯性使得在发生欺诈或争议时,可以迅速追踪到问题的根源,降低了纠纷的处理成本。
3.3 用户隐私保护
尽管区块链是透明的,但用户的身份信息并不直接暴露。大多数区块链使用公钥和私钥机制,用户通过公钥进行交易,而私钥则用于签名和验证。这种机制在保护用户隐私的确保了交易的安全性。
4. 区块链的挑战与未来
尽管区块链为数字货币提供了强有力的安全保障,但仍然面临一些挑战。例如区块链网络的扩展性问题、能源消耗、以及法律法规的不确定性等。随着技术的不断发展,许多项目正在致力于解决这些问题,如采用更高效的共识机制、优化网络架构等。
结论
区块链技术为数字货币提供了强大的安全保障,通过加密技术、共识机制和分布式存储等手段,有效地防止了欺诈和数据篡改。尽管面临一些挑战,区块链的潜力依然巨大,未来有望在金融、供应链、医疗等多个领域发挥更大的作用。理解区块链的安全机制,将有助于我们更好地利用数字货币,推动金融科技的创新与发展。







川公网安备51062302000291号